Linux系统下的卡标识全解析
linux的卡标识

首页 2024-12-25 01:08:47



Linux的卡标识:深入探索与理解 在Linux系统中,卡标识是连接物理硬件与操作系统之间的关键桥梁

    无论是网络适配器(网卡)还是其他类型的硬件卡,它们的标识方式对于系统的正常运行和网络通信都至关重要

    本文将深入探讨Linux系统中的卡标识,包括MAC地址、IP地址、子网掩码、端口号以及通用唯一标识符(UUID)等关键概念,并解释它们在网络编程和硬件管理中的重要作用

     一、网卡及其标识 1. 网卡(网络适配器) 网卡是计算机与网络之间的接口设备,负责数据的发送和接收

    在Linux系统中,网卡是网络通信的基础,它使得计算机能够连接到局域网(LAN)或广域网(WAN)

     2. MAC地址 MAC地址(Media Access Control Address)是网卡的物理地址,全球唯一,用于标识网络上的每一块网卡

    MAC地址由6个字节(48位)组成,通常以十六进制形式表示,例如00:1A:2B:3C:4D:5E

    MAC地址在网络通信中扮演着重要角色,因为数据链路层协议(如以太网协议)使用MAC地址来确保数据包能够正确地从一台设备传输到另一台设备

     二、IP地址与子网掩码 1. IP地址 IP地址(Internet Protocol Address)是分配给网络设备的逻辑地址,用于在网络中唯一标识一台主机

    IP地址分为IPv4和IPv6两种类型,其中IPv4地址由4个字节(32位)组成,如192.168.1.2;而IPv6地址由16个字节(128位)组成,提供更广泛的地址空间

     2. 子网掩码 子网掩码(Subnet Mask)用于区分IP地址中的子网ID和主机ID

    子网掩码由一串连续的1和0组成,其中1表示网络部分,0表示主机部分

    例如,子网掩码255.255.255.0(或简写为/24)表示前24位是网络部分,后8位是主机部分

    通过使用子网掩码,网络管理员可以划分不同的子网,从而优化网络性能和安全性

     三、端口号 端口号(Port Num

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道